Google Proposes Women Emoji, Search Validates Growing Trend

A group of Google employees has proposed a set of emoji to the Unicode Consortium, the body that approves new emoji, representing professional women in the modern workforce. The 13 range from businesspeople to factory workers, and rock stars to scientists.

"We believe this number allows us to represent a wide variety of professions without introducing too much complexity to the implementation," explain Rachel Been, Nicole Bleuel, Agustin Fonts, and Mark Davis, the co-authors of the proposal

The authors say women are the "heaviest users of emoji," although it highlights search trends which indicate that people search for women and men emojis with nearly the same frequency. Interest over time, however, in women emojis has grown.

Emoji related to professions are searched for more frequency than runner emojis, for example. To determine an initial set of professions that would represent women well, the group aggregated information from sectors like the Bureau of Labor Statistics, Jobs and Growth from periodicals like U.S. News and World Report; and Media and Culture representing trends such as women in science and technology.

While the new set of emoji focuses on goal-orientated women, each new professional emoji comes with a male counterpart.

Once the proposal has been approved, the set of emoji becomes registered. Platforms like Android and iOS that support them can add the symbols to their emoji list.

Approval comes from board members of the Unicode Consortium, including folks from Adobe, Apple, Facebook, Google, IBM, Microsoft, Yahoo, among others.

Diversity is an increasingly important issue in the tech world. Google has been a huge proponent of not only divulging diversity in its workplace, but continuously working to support women in technology.

In 2014, Google launched the #40Forward program, doling out $1 million in aggregate to companies that have pledged to increase female participation by 25% with a year.
